    End processors and manufacturers are wary of the supply of minerals involved in the hi tech industry, as a lot of control is held by China especially in rare earths. There are emerging risks to supply hi techs as well as other industries and why Government's have "critical minerals" strategies.

    In some production processes and end products, the minerals/metals used are the best option, however there are alternatives that can be used if supply dwindles. It may simply be more expensive in some cases, or the final product may not be optimal with weight, size, energy use or other properties.

    If you want to reduce the risk of interruption to your process or product, then it is prudent to look at a "substandard" alternative and work to improve it to close the gap so to speak. In some industry using reasonable volumes, Mag has the potential to close the gap with improvements in the technologies.
